The incident, which saw Landis acquitted of manslaughter charges, led to greater regulations in on-set safety. When a helicopter flew out of control, it came crashing down right onto the precise position where actor Vic Morrow and two child stars, Myca Dinh Le, seven, and Renee Shin-Yi Chen, six, were killed by the whirring blades and falling debris. Tragedy hit the Twilight Zone movie when director John Landis – who fell out with co-director Steven Spielberg due to unsafely cutting too many corners during production – pushed ahead with a stunt despite windy conditions.

Moore was decapitated in an incident that echoed one of The Omen’s most disturbing scenes.Ĭhild star Oliver Robbins claimed he nearly died after being “choked by the arms of the evil puppet” featured in 1982 film Poltergeist. – Most tragically, though, after filming was completed, special effects director John Richardson and his assistant, Liz Moore, were involved in a serious car accident. – A zookeeper on set to tame baboons was mauled to death by a lion the day after completing their work. – The stuntman standing in for Peck during the famous rabid dog scene was actually attacked by Rottweilers that bit through the protective gear he was wearing. The Omen was plagued by a lot of terrible incidents: – Lead actor Gregory Peck and writer David Seltzer were on planes that were struck by lightning.
